## Catalogue import — plugin notes

If you're writing a plugin for the Bindery catalogue importer, remember the job runs in two passes: metadata first, then holdings. Your hooks fire between passes, so don't assume holdings exist yet. Failures in a hook skip the record, not the batch. Test against the Marlow sandbox before shipping. The import worker starts with the configuration values shown below.

config for tagaf-bawif:
[norok]
host = norok.ordinworks.local
user = norok_svc
database = norok_prod

## Master Copy Transport — Brindleford Print Works

Master copies for client jobs must travel in rigid folders, never rolled, and remain with the courier at all times. Log each folder's job number before release and confirm the receiving clerk at Harrowgate Bindery signs the transit slip. The hand-over instruction below is confidential and must be followed exactly.

dispatch memo: the sorius tamius courier leaves the praeth ledger at gate 4873 under passcode 928014

Handover Note — Annual Billing Transition

For the board: as I transfer responsibilities to Ingrid Vossler, the key open item is the shift of Corvette-tier clients at Maplethorn Systems to annual billing. Pilot cohort showed improved retention and smoother cash flow; rollout completes next quarter. Ingrid will present final pricing bands in April. One confidential matter requires her immediate attention upon taking over.

board note of yahof-bagag: Only 5 of the 80 pilot accounts renewed Wenwyn, so a churn review is set for April 1.